:?: Hello all. Have done something stupid. Have accidently deleted my user account from my Windows 2000 system setup and now I cannot access the O/S. Does anybody know how to either: 1. Access the O/S using the Administrator account (need standard password) or 2. Change the boot sequence in the BIOS so I can boot from a floppy drive? BTW my laptop is a IBM Thinkpad 600X. Thanks to all who respond.

To log in as the Administrator just type Administrator into the log on name, there is no default password in 2000. To boot from the Floppy go into the BIOS Boot Sequence and set the Floppy as the first device. This is usually the default setting in the BIOS
